Fabric Texture and Stabilizer Choice
One of the most critical factors in achieving a crisp finish is the choice of stabilizer. Because this design includes fine details like flower petals and the texture of the bow, using the wrong stabilizer can lead to puckering or distorted lines. For stretchy baby clothes, a tear-away or cut-away stabilizer designed for knits is essential to prevent the fabric from warping. On thicker materials like blankets or towels, a heavier stabilizer will provide the necessary support to maintain the integrity of the stitches. Always remember to test your stabilizer choice on a scrap piece of fabric before committing to your final project.
Stitch Density and Thread Colors
The stitch density in this design appears well-balanced for standard fabrics, but it is crucial to perform a test stitch-out. Dense areas, particularly where the bow meets the fox or within the flower centers, may require slight adjustments to ensure the thread lays flat without bunching. Additionally, selecting the right thread colors can dramatically alter the mood of the finished product. Soft pastels work wonderfully for a classic nursery look, while bolder contrasts might suit a modern home decor piece. Always compare your thread swatches against the fabric color to ensure visibility and harmony.
Hoop Size and Machine Compatibility
Before purchasing or using the Cute Fox Embroidery Design with Bow, verify the hoop size requirements. While the description notes compatibility with various machines, the actual dimensions of the design must fit within your specific hoop. If the design is too large for your hoop, you may need to resize it, which can impact the clarity of the small details.
